Chogye International Zen Center

Chogye International Zen Center is a practice center of the Kwan Um School of Zen, established in 1975 by the Zen master Seung Sahn. Located in New York City, it serves as a hub for daily Zen practice, offering retreats and workshops to its community.

About Chogye International Zen Center

Chogye International Zen Center is a significant practice center belonging to the Kwan Um School of Zen. It was founded in 1975 by the internationally recognized Zen Master Seung Sahn, who established numerous practice centers across the globe to spread the teachings of Zen Buddhism.

Location and Offerings

Located in New York City, the Chogye International Zen Center serves as a focal point for Zen practice in the region. The center is dedicated to providing a consistent and structured environment for individuals interested in Zen Buddhism. Its program includes a daily practice regimen, which is a core component of Zen training, allowing practitioners to integrate mindfulness and meditation into their routines. In addition to daily sittings, the center also organizes retreats and workshops. These events offer deeper immersion into Zen teachings and practices, catering to both new and experienced students.

Leadership

Currently, Wu Kwang serves as the guiding teacher and resident Zen Master at the Chogye International Zen Center. As a senior teacher within the Kwan Um School of Zen, Wu Kwang plays a crucial role in the spiritual direction and educational offerings of the center, continuing the lineage and teachings passed down from Seung Sahn.
